public interface ModelElementFinder
| Modifier and Type | Method and Description |
|---|---|
Collection<Association> |
findAssociations(DataModel dataModel,
Map<Association,String[]> namingSuggestions,
Session session,
ExecutionContext executionContext)
Finds a set of
Associations. |
List<Column> |
findColumns(Table table,
Session session,
ExecutionContext executionContext)
|
Collection<Table> |
findTables(Session session,
ExecutionContext executionContext)
Finds a set of
Tables. |
Collection<Table> findTables(Session session, ExecutionContext executionContext) throws Exception
Tables.List<Column> findColumns(Table table, Session session, ExecutionContext executionContext) throws Exception
table - the tablesession - the statement executor for executing SQL-statementsException - on each errorCollection<Association> findAssociations(DataModel dataModel, Map<Association,String[]> namingSuggestions, Session session, ExecutionContext executionContext) throws Exception
Associations.dataModel - model containing already known elements.session - the statement executor for executing SQL-statementsnamingSuggestion - to put naming suggestions for associations intoAssociationsException - on each error